Kutnohorite "casts" after Calcite (rare material) (ex Rich Kosnar Collection) viewBack to CONSIGNMENT and COLLECTION AUCTIONS - Ends June 17th

2045 Stope, F Level, Sunnyside mine, near Gladstone, San Juan County, Colorado

Description:A unique and RARELY seen specimen of Fe-bearing, tan color, Kutnohorite which have completely replaced scalenohedral crystals of Calcite leaving amazingly sharp, well-formed and distinct "casts". The matrix is a mound of white crystallized Quartz, giving the piece an attractive two-tone appearance. The specimen comes from the famous Colorado collection of Richard A. Kosnar, and his hand-painted catalogue number is painted on the base of the piece. The specimen comes with a Kosnar collection label as well, which states that the piece was collected in 1969 by "Max" in reference to Max Gallegos, who has a miner that worked in the Sunnyside mine. The piece is certainly one of the VERY few specimens of this unique material that I have seen, and is quite possibly the best representation that I know of. A superb and rare piece that would make a great addition to a Colorado suite, or even a collection of "cast"/epimorph specimens.
